항공기 제조업에서 생산계획 동기화를 통한 데이터기반 구매조달 및 재고관리 방안 연구 (A Scheme of Data-driven Procurement and Inventory Management through Synchronizing Production Planning in Aircraft Manufacturing Industry)

  • 유경열;최홍석;정대율
    • 한국정보시스템학회지:정보시스템연구
    • /
    • 제30권1호
    • /
    • pp.151-177
    • /
    • 2021
  • Purpose This paper aims to improve management performance by effectively responding to production needs and reducing inventory through synchronizing production planning and procurement in the aviation industry. In this study, the differences in production planning and execution were first analyzed in terms of demand, supply, inventory, and process using the big data collected from a domestic aircraft manufacturers. This paper analyzed the problems in procurement and inventory management using legacy big data from ERP system in the company. Based on the analysis, we performed a simulation to derive an efficient procurement and inventory management plan. Through analysis and simulation of operational data, we were able to discover procurement and inventory policies to effectively respond to production needs. Design/methodology/approach This is an empirical study to analyze the cause of decrease in inventory turnover and increase in inventory cost due to dis-synchronize between production requirements and procurement. The actual operation data, a total of 21,306,611 transaction data which are 18 months data from January 2019 to June 2020, were extracted from the ERP system. All them are such as basic information on materials, material consumption and movement history, inventory/receipt/shipment status, and production orders. To perform data analysis, it went through three steps. At first, we identified the current states and problems of production process to grasp the situation of what happened, and secondly, analyzed the data to identify expected problems through cross-link analysis between transactions, and finally, defined what to do. Many analysis techniques such as correlation analysis, moving average analysis, and linear regression analysis were applied to predict the status of inventory. A simulation was performed to analyze the appropriate inventory level according to the control of fluctuations in the production planing. In the simulation, we tested four alternatives how to coordinate the synchronization between the procurement plan and the production plan. All the alternatives give us more plausible results than actual operation in the past. Findings Based on the big data extracted from the ERP system, the relationship between the level of delivery and the distribution of fluctuations was analyzed in terms of demand, supply, inventory, and process. As a result of analyzing the inventory turnover rate, the root cause of the inventory increase were identified. In addition, based on the data on delivery and receipt performance, it was possible to accurately analyze how much gap occurs between supply and demand, and to figure out how much this affects the inventory level. Moreover, we were able to obtain the more predictable and insightful results through simulation that organizational performance such as inventory cost and lead time can be improved by synchronizing the production planning and purchase procurement with supply and demand information. The results of big data analysis and simulation gave us more insights in production planning, procurement, and inventory management for smart manufacturing and performance improvement.

플랜트 프로젝트의 구매조달 단계별 리스크 분석에 관한 연구 (Gradational Risk Management in Procurement Phase for Plant Projects)

  • 나성엽;문승재;유호선
    • 플랜트 저널
    • /
    • 제5권3호
    • /
    • pp.59-65
    • /
    • 2009
  • In the plant EPC project, the procurement work can be considered as the most important part that affects the success or failure of project as it has the closest mutual influence in every execution process of the project. Procurement takes up generally 60% ~ 70% of the entire project budget and the current trend of plant EPC project becoming larger in scale and a variety of process technology being applied. So, it is needed to identify the risks that are expected to occur according to the stages of procurement work, namely, proposal stage, manufacturer selection and purchasing agreement stage, expediting the process management of manufacturer stage, inspection stage and logistics & transportation stage. The management of observation and control of the risks should be performed with the response techniques which are 'avoid',' transfer'and' mitigate'.

예산제약하에서 수리부속 최적조달요구량 산정 연구 (A Study of the Optimal Procurement to Determine the Quantities of Spare Parts Under the Budget Constraint)

  • 이상진;김승철;황지현
    • 경영과학
    • /
    • 제27권2호
    • /
    • pp.31-44
    • /
    • 2010
  • It is very important to forecast demand and determine the optimal procurement quantities of spare parts. The Army has been forecasting demand not with actual usage of spare parts but with request quantities. However, the Army could not purchase all of forecasted demand quantities due to budget limit. Thus, the procurement quantities depend on the item managers' intuition and their meetings. The system currently used contains many problems. This study suggests a new determination procedure; 1) forecasting demand method based on actual usage, 2) determining procurement method through LP model with budge and other constraints. The newly determined quantities of spare parts is verified in the simulation model, that represents the real operational and maintenance situation to measure the operational availability. The result shows that the new forecasting method with actual usage improves the operational availability. Also, the procurement determination with LP improves the operational availability as well.

The Impact of Design-Bid-Build Procurement Methods on Project Performance in Libya

  • Ghadamsi, Alaeddin;Braimah, Nuhu
    • Journal of Construction Engineering and Project Management
    • /
    • 제6권2호
    • /
    • pp.16-23
    • /
    • 2016
  • The use of inappropriate procurement methods to deliver construction projects has long been acknowledged as a major source of poor project performance and is particularly problematic for the Libyan Construction Industry. Poor procurement method selection has been recognised as a major contributory factor to frequent time and cost overruns. This paper offers a way of selecting specific procurement methods to maximize successful project performance. The methodology involves an intensive review of relevant literature, followed by a semi-structured questionnaire survey. The key findings of the study reveal that 11 out of its 12 common selection criteria exhibit a significant contribution to one or more project performance criteria (time, cost and quality). Project clients should therefore prioritise these criteria when selecting a design-bid-build method. Knowledge of the criteria that contribute positively to project performance will also enable clients to work out, prior to and during construction, the best measures and provisions for successful project outcomes.

MODEL FOR GOVERNMENT RESCUE POLICIES IN PUBLIC-PRIVATE PARTNERSHIP PROJECTS

  • S. Ping Ho
    • 국제학술발표논문집
    • /
    • The 1th International Conference on Construction Engineering and Project Management
    • /
    • pp.996-1001
    • /
    • 2005
  • Today, government is no longer considered the sole provider of public works or services. Public-Private Partnership (PPP) has been recognized as an important approach to solving problems for governments in providing public works and services. However, the joint ownership of public works/services complicates the administration of PPP projects. Particularly, the fact that government may rescue a distressed project and renegotiate with the developer causes serious problems in project procurement and management. This paper aims to study when and how government will rescue a distressed project and what impacts government's rescue behavior has on project procurement and contract management. A game-theory based model for government rescue will be developed. This pilot study, the author hopes, may provide theoretic foundations to practitioners/policy makers for prescribing creative PPP procurement and management policies and for examining the effectiveness of PPP policies.
